Step

Value

Yes

No

1

CHECK SPARK PLUG CONDITION.
1) Remove the spark plug. <Ref. to

IG(H6DO)-4, REMOVAL, Spark Plug.>

2) Check the spark plug condition. <Ref. to

IG(H6DO)-5, INSPECTION, Spark Plug.>
Is the spark plug OK?

Spark plug is OK.

Go to step 2.

Replace the spark
plug.

2

CHECK IGNITION SYSTEM FOR SPARKS.
1) Connect spark plug to ignition coil.
2) Lower fuel pressure.
3) Contact spark plug thread portion with

engine block.

4) While opening throttle valve fully, crank

engine to check that spark occurs at each
cylinder.
Does spark occur at each cylinder?

Spark occurs.

Check fuel pump
system. <Ref. to
EN(H6DO)-84,
FUEL PUMP CIR-
CUIT, Diagnostics
for Engine Start-
ing Failure.>

Go to step 3.
